Carl Wijting is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Carl Wijting has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 16 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 1 paper in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in Carl Wijting’s work include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(12 papers), Advanced Wireless Network Optimization (11 papers) and Cooperative Communication and Network Coding (7 papers). Carl Wijting is often cited by papers focused on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ization (12 papers), Advanced Wireless Network Optimization (11 papers) and Cooperative Communication and Network Coding (7 papers). Carl Wijting collaborates with scholars based in Finland, Denmark and United States. Carl Wijting's co-authors include Cassio Ribeiro, Klaus Doppler, Klaus Hugl, Mika Rinne, Olav Tirkkonen, Visa Koivunen, Chia-Hao Yu, Pekka Jänis, Risto Wichman and Petteri Lundén and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Communications Magazine, IEEE Transactions on Wireless Communications and Electronics Letters.
